I'm trying to get dolphin up and running. My specs are in my profile but i will review them here:

win7x64
Celeron Dual Core 2.4ghz
AMD Radeon HD6570
4GB DDR3 RAM

The only game i own is smarter then a 5th grader. When I start it, i get very fast black flashes inbetween the game content, and the game content seems to slide up and down.

What i have tried so far (to no avail):
-Vsync
-changing resolutions
-changing DX render engine

Thanks for the help
